    Abstract: A method for power control stabilization in the uplink of a cellular CDMA communication system applying a fast inner loop power control comprises determining (210) of a radio frame based RoT value for a cell. A radio frame based SINR is determined (212) for individual UEs in the cell. The RoT value is compared (214) with a first threshold. Each frame based SINRs is compared (218) with a second threshold. The fast inner loop power control for a UE is broken (220) in dependence of the comparisons. The breaking comprises commanding (222) of a first number of consecutive power down commands to UEs having the frame based SINR above the second threshold for a RoT value above the first threshold and toggling (224) of power control commands for the subset of UEs during a second number of radio frames for a RoT value above the first threshold.

    Abstract: A method and NodeB for assisting, in a first NodeB, in soft handover procedures in WCDMA time division schedules comprises estimating (210) of a high bandwidth neighbour cell interference power for each time division slot. A first change trend of the estimated high bandwidth neighbour cell interference power is computed (212) for each of the time division slots. A future incoming soft handover event of a UE from a neighbour NodeB to the first NodeB, and a future incoming soft handover time for the future incoming soft handover event, is predicted (220). This prediction is based on the first change trend of the estimated high bandwidth neighbour cell interference power. Scheduling of time division slots of UEs is adapted (230) before the predicted future incoming soft handover time. This adaptation is configured to create interference power headroom for the predicted future incoming soft handover event.

    Abstract: Presented are methods and apparatus for generating an inaccuracy characteristic for a fingerprinting positioning algorithm calculation associated with a user equipment location. Fingerprinting positioning measurements are compared to high-accuracy positioning measurements and an error value is determined. The error values are accumulated and the inaccuracy characteristic is generated based on an inaccuracy calculation. For areas where insufficient data is available, an inaccuracy characteristic value can be interpolated or extrapolated from adjacent areas containing sufficient data.

    Abstract: The disclosure relates to a method and a node for estimating other cell interference in a radio network node (300) providing an own cell serving at least one radio device in a radio network. The method comprises measuring a load utilization, relating to the load utilized by said at least one radio device. The method also comprises estimating a load utilization probability based at least on the measured load utilization, a previously estimated load utilization probability and a previously estimated interference-and-noise sum. The method also comprises estimating an interference-and-noise sum based at least on the measured load utilization, a measured received total wideband power (RTWP) the estimated load utilization probability and the previously estimated interference-and-noise sum. The method also comprises checking whether the estimated load utilization probability and/or estimated interference-and-noise sum and/or any algorithm value derived from any of the estimates, is within a predefined range.

    Abstract: In a method of uplink interference congestion control in an interference suppression capable receiving node associated with a plurality of users in a wireless communication system, applying interference suppression to received signals in the node, to provide interference suppressed received signals. Subsequently, estimating a rise over thermal value for the uplink, based on the interference suppressed received signals, and determining a load measure for the uplink based on the estimated rise over thermal value. Finally, controlling interference congestion on the uplink based on the determined load measure.

    Abstract: A method for reporting of positioning data in a communication network comprises obtaining (202) of positioning data comprising a definition of a polygon in a lateral plane with information of altitude associated to each polygon corner. The method further comprises approximating (204) the polygon with an ellipsoid point having altitude and uncertainty ellipsoid and reporting (206) of the ellipsoid point having altitude and uncertainty ellipsoid over an interface of the communication network as a representation of the positioning data. A node in a communication network comprises a report converter arranged for obtaining positioning data and approximating a polygon with an ellipsoid point having altitude and uncertainty ellipsoid.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a method in a radio communications network for controlling a transmission power of a user equipment (12) transmitting data to a radio base station (10) in the radio communications network. The radio base station (10) retrieves a target signal to interference ratio value and measures a signal to interference ratio of a signal transmitted with a current transmission power from the user equipment (12). The radio base station (10) then determines a user equipment capability of power control of the user equipment (12). Furthermore, the radio base station (10) computes a power control command based on the measured signal to interference ratio, the retrieved target signal to interference ratio, and the user equipment capability of power control, which power control command indicates a power control adjustment step of the user equipment (12). The radio base station (10) then transmits the power control command to the user equipment (12).

    Abstract: The present invention provides methods and arrangements 300 which are configured to determine a noise rise estimates in a radio access node of a Radio Network System 100 supporting Multi-Carrier High-Speed Packet Access transmission of user radio traffic between a radio access node and one or more User Equipments. The arrangement is provided with a combiner combining the estimated thermal noise power floors of all carriers of a set of carriers sharing the same antenna branch, into a single thermal noise power floor estimate, valid for all carriers in said set of carriers sharing the same analogue signal path. A noise rise determiner computes noise rise estimates as a quotient of the momentary received total wideband power of a carrier related to an analogue signal path, and said combined thermal noise power floor for said analogue signal path.
